Template::Plugin::FillInForm - TT plugin for HTML::FillInForm
use Template; use Apache; use Apache::Request; my $apr = Apache::Request->new(Apache->request); # or CGI.pm will do my $template = Template->new( ... ); $template->process($filename, { apr => $apr }); # in your template [% USE FillInForm %] [% FILTER fillinform fobject => apr %] <!-- this form becomes sticky --> <form action="foo" method="POST"> <input type="text" name="foo"> <input type="hidden" name="bar"> <input type="radio" name="baz" value="foo"> <input type="radio" name="baz" value="bar"> </form> [% END %]
Template::Plugin::FillInForm is a plugin for TT, which allows you to make your HTML form sticky using HTML::FillInForm.
